On , OSHA opened a referral health inspection of INNOSOURCE, INC. in 1 WINGFOOT WAY, SOCIAL CIRCLE, GA 30025 (NAICS 561320). OSHA activity number 343192068.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.95(e): The employer did not notify each employee exposed at or above an 8-hour time-weighted average of 85 decibels of the results of the monitoring: On or about June 28, 2018 flat press line loaders and operators were exposed to noise hazards where the employer did not inform employees of the results of monitoring performed in the workplace. 29 CFR 1910.95(g)(1): The employer did not establish and maintain an audiometric testing program as provided by 29 CFR 1910.95(g) by making audiometric testing available to all employees whose exposures equal or exceed an 8-hour time-weighted average of 85 decibels: On or about June 28, 2018 flat press line loaders and operators were exposed to noise hazards where the employer did not establish an audiometric testing program and ensure employee participation. 29 CFR 1910.95(l)(1): The employer did not post of copy of 29 CFR 1910.95 in the workplace: On or about June 28, 2018 flat press line loaders and operators were exposed to noise hazards where the employer did not post a copy of 29 CFR 1910.95 in the workplace.
